Join Fort Dalles Museum on June 14 for a special Flag Day celebration that is rooted in local history. In 1907, Civil War veterans living in The Dalles presented the museum with a new American flag. More than a century later, Fort Dalles is bringing that spirit back to life.

This family-friendly event features patriotic music by The Dalles Cascade Singers, costumed interpreters, a flag-raising by local Scouts BSA, and a special presentation on the history of the American flag by Chris Garza, executive director of the Troutdale Historical Society.
